Chattanooga's Lexi White and Soddy-Daisy's Nikki Schicker won the East Tennessee Scholarship Pageant titles in Oak Ridge on Saturday evening. 

Miss White, who was the third runner-up at last year's Miss Tennessee Pageant will be returning to the state competition in June as Miss East Tennessee.  She is a senior majoring in Psychology at UT-Chattanooga and is a graduate of the Baylor School. 

Named as Miss East Tennessee's Outstanding Teen, Miss Schicker is a 17-year-old junior at Soddy-Daisy High School where she is a cheerleader and the co-editor of the school yearbook.  She wants to attend Mississippi State University and eventually become a meteorologist. She will compete for the Miss Tennessee's Outstanding Teen title in June. 

Miss White is the third Chattanooga area resident to advance to the state competition joining Miss Dogwood Festival Rachel Holder of Harrison and Miss Rocky Top MerylAnne Dexter from Signal Mountain along with Scenic City Pageant representatives Miss Chattanooga Stephanie McKain, Miss Scenic City Hannah Robison and Miss Tennessee Valley Sydney Shadrix.
